🎢 Rollercoasters and the Steam Next Fest are here!

Empluna Playtest · published 16 Jun 2026, 08:37 UTC

All newsPlayers around this dateRead on Steam

The Steam Next Fest in June 2026 has officially begun and we’re right in the thick of it! First of all, a huge thank you to everyone who’s already tried out our demo!

A little taste of the late-game 🎠

We know that many of you are curious to see where the journey with Empluna is headed. Today, we’d like to give you a first glimpse of something we’re currently working on for the late game:

Yes, you read that right. In Empluna, you won’t just be building cities and production chains, but you’ll also be able to create your own little amusement parks.

The image above shows our current progress: an early work-in-progress screenshot featuring a completely custom-designed rollercoaster layout, a Ferris wheel, circus tents and plenty of atmosphere. All set within the typical Empluna world.

What this means:

You’ll be able to freely lay out rollercoaster tracks, including curves, elevation changes and, in future, loops with twists.

Amusement parks will form part of your civilisation’s late-game expansion and will be introduced to your city project alongside tourism.

This is still very early in development, but we wanted to share it with you because we’re having so much fun working on it ourselves right now.

Why amusement parks are a good fit for Empluna

Your urban development project will attract craftspeople, families, professionals, researchers, artists and tourists – each group with its own needs and expectations. An amusement park is not a luxury, but a response to genuine demand: tourists come for the attractions, families are looking for experiences, and a vibrant city needs places to enjoy.
